There is no denying that New York City is a major hub for art and culture. People come from all over the world to experience the many art museums in the city. But how much does it cost to go inside one of these museums?

The cost of admission to an art museum in New York varies depending on the museum and its exhibits. Some of the city’s most popular museums, such as The Metropolitan Museum of Art and The Guggenheim Museum, offer free admission, although donations are encouraged.

For those looking for a more affordable option, there are several smaller museums that charge a nominal fee for admission. The Museum of Modern Art (MoMA), for example, costs $25 for adults, $18 for seniors (65+), and $14 for students with valid ID. Other options include the American Museum of Natural History ($23 adults; $18 seniors; $12 students) and the Whitney Museum of American Art ($25 adults; $18 seniors; $13 students).

It’s also important to note that there are often discounts available for large groups or visitors who purchase tickets online in advance. Additionally, many museums offer free admission on certain days throughout the year. For example, MoMA offers free admission on Fridays from 4-8pm.
